package com.google.cloud.logging;

import com.google.cloud.AsyncPage;
import com.google.cloud.Page;
import com.google.cloud.Service;

import java.util.Map;
import java.util.concurrent.Future;

public interface Logging extends AutoCloseable, Service<LoggingOptions> {

/**
* Class for specifying options for listing sinks, monitored resources and monitored resource
* descriptors.
*/
final class ListOption extends Option {

private static final long serialVersionUID = -6857294816115909271L;

enum OptionType implements Option.OptionType {
PAGE_SIZE, PAGE_TOKEN;

@SuppressWarnings("unchecked")
<T> T get(Map<Option.OptionType, ?> options) {
return (T) options.get(this);
}
}

private ListOption(OptionType option, Object value) {
super(option, value);
}

/**
* Returns an option to specify the maximum number of resources returned per page.
*/
public static ListOption pageSize(int pageSize) {
return new ListOption(OptionType.PAGE_SIZE, pageSize);
}

/**
* Returns an option to specify the page token from which to start listing resources.
*/
public static ListOption pageToken(String pageToken) {
return new ListOption(OptionType.PAGE_TOKEN, pageToken);
}
}

/**
* Creates a new sink.
*
* @return the created sink
* @throws LoggingException upon failure
*/
Sink create(SinkInfo sink);

/**
* Sends a request for creating a sink. This method returns a {@code Future} object to consume the
* result. {@link Future#get()} returns the created sink or {@code null} if not found.
*/
Future<Sink> createAsync(SinkInfo sink);

/**
* Updates a sink or creates one if it does not exist.
*
* @return the created sink
* @throws LoggingException upon failure
*/
Sink update(SinkInfo sink);

/**
* Sends a request for updating a sink (or creating it, if it does not exist). This method returns
* a {@code Future} object to consume the result. {@link Future#get()} returns the
* updated/created sink or {@code null} if not found.
*/
Future<Sink> updateAsync(SinkInfo sink);

/**
* Returns the requested sink or {@code null} if not found.
*
* @throws LoggingException upon failure
*/
Sink getSink(String sink);

/**
* Sends a request for getting a sink. This method returns a {@code Future} object to consume the
* result. {@link Future#get()} returns the requested sink or {@code null} if not found.
*
* @throws LoggingException upon failure
*/
Future<Sink> getSinkAsync(String sink);

/**
* Lists the sinks. This method returns a {@link Page} object that can be used to consume
* paginated results. Use {@link ListOption} to specify the page size or the page token from which
* to start listing sinks.
*
* @throws LoggingException upon failure
*/
Page<Sink> listSinks(ListOption... options);

/**
* Sends a request for listing sinks. This method returns a {@code Future} object to consume
* the result. {@link Future#get()} returns an {@link AsyncPage} object that can be used to
* asynchronously handle paginated results. Use {@link ListOption} to specify the page size or the
* page token from which to start listing sinks.
*/
Future<AsyncPage<Sink>> listSinksAsync(ListOption... options);

/**
* Deletes the requested sink.
*
* @return {@code true} if the sink was deleted, {@code false} if it was not found
*/
boolean deleteSink(String sink);

/**
* Sends a request for deleting a sink. This method returns a {@code Future} object to consume the
* result. {@link Future#get()} returns {@code true} if the sink was deleted, {@code false} if it
* was not found.
*/
Future<Boolean> deleteSinkAsync(String sink);
}
